How To Know What To Do
About morals: I know only that
what is moral is what you feel good after
and what is immoral is what you feel bad after.
- Ernest Hemingway
When I do good, I feel good.
When I do bad, I feel bad.
That's my religion.
- Abraham Lincoln
Needless to say, the Lincoln/Hemingway test for whether an action is moral only applies to people who are fundamentally moral.
In matters of conscience,
the law of the majority has no place.
- Mohandas (Mahatma) Gandhi
The truth of the matter is that
you always know the right thing to do.
The hard part is doing it.
- Norman Schwarzkoff
Only good comes from being honest and true.
Only harm and suffering cone from falsehood.
It doesn't always appear that good comes from truth and honesty,
but, in the long run, it does.
- Jonathan Lockwood Huie
